What core factors are driving the rapid global adoption of beauty devices across consumer and professional markets?
The global adoption of beauty devices is accelerating due to the convergence of technological innovation, rising consumer expectations for at-home treatments, and expanding professional applications. Consumers increasingly seek non-invasive, results-oriented solutions that replicate clinical outcomes while offering convenience and cost savings. This shift has elevated demand for devices using advanced modalities such as radiofrequency, microcurrent, LED phototherapy, ultrasonic vibration, and laser-assisted technologies. Simultaneously, heightened awareness of skincare science—supported by social media, expert influencers, and data-driven product education—has encouraged users to integrate devices into daily routines for anti-aging, acne reduction, hair removal, and skin rejuvenation.

On the professional side, dermatology clinics, med-spas, and aesthetic centers are adopting high-precision devices to enhance treatment efficacy, shorten recovery times, and diversify service portfolios. The combination of AI-driven skin analysis, IoT-enabled performance tracking, and customizable treatment programs has further strengthened clinical value. Additionally, demographic trends—including aging populations, rising disposable incomes in emerging markets, and increased male grooming—continue to broaden the user base.
Together, these drivers are transforming beauty devices from niche tools into mainstream wellness technologies, reshaping consumer behavior and elevating overall demand for smart, effective, and personalized aesthetic solutions.
